Just finished our 5th and 6th game (5th was Pechenegs versus Byzantines and 6th was Persians versus Greeks). Both games were in 25mm and were 650 points a side.
Nothing sniggly came up with the rules, per se. The Pecheneg player was a little underwhelmed with the list (LH and Cav...and that's it), as most other games offer a few more options (a little crappy foot, etc.). This nomad player had real problems with evading - with that much LH you couldn't help hitting BGs behind you and dropping their cohesion and/or losing evading units due to incomplete pass-through. Should evading LH be this deleterious? The rules treats evading and routing units the same with respects to the effect on passing through friendly units. I would have though that maneuvering/evading LH would not be so crippling to their own side.
